红帽公司是一家全球领先的开源软件公司,其产品深受全球用户的青睐。作为开源操作系统Linux的重要贡献者,红帽公司不仅推动了Linux系统的发展,也在各个领域为用户提供了各种解决方案。其中,红帽公司的Github仓库是许多开发者不可或缺的资源之一。
在Github上,开源开发者们可以找到红帽公司的各种开源项目,其中包括了众多开发工具、操作系统、容器技术等。而现在,许多开发者都有需求将这些项目克隆(
原创
2024-05-17 10:31:15
119阅读
# 如何在 Python 中实现 GitHub Clone
在软件开发的过程中,代码管理和版本控制是至关重要的。而 GitHub 是一个流行的平台,用于托管和分享代码。在许多情况下,你可能需要将一个 GitHub 仓库克隆到本地,以便进行修改和发展。本文将教你如何在 Python 环境中实现 GitHub 的克隆功能。
## 流程概述
以下是实现 GitHub 克隆的基本流程:
| 步骤
原创
2024-08-22 06:37:51
40阅读
一、第一步---注册一个Github账号首先要在GitHub上创建一个帐号,可以去官方网站注册一个账号。 前提:本地安装一个git二、第二步---生成私钥和秘钥由于本地Git仓库和GitHub仓库之间的传输是通过SSH加密的,所以要在本地生成一个私钥和一个密钥1、本地创建ssh key~/
.ssh
id_rsa.pub
key可以不用设置密码,一直按回车就行了 三
转载
2024-04-24 17:31:07
94阅读
比如我想git clone seata的wikiseata的github地址:https://github.com/seata/seataseata git clone 地址:https://github.com/seata/
原创
2022-10-18 10:07:15
437阅读
# RedisClient每次都需要进行auth的解释与优化
## 1. 什么是RedisClient?
RedisClient是一个用于连接Redis服务器的客户端,它允许用户与Redis数据库进行通信并执行各种操作。在使用RedisClient时,通常需要进行身份验证(auth)以确保安全性。
## 2. 每次都需要auth的问题
在使用RedisClient时,每次都需要进行auth
原创
2024-06-24 04:34:13
166阅读
1.1 不用new关键词创建类的实例用new关键词创建类的实例时,构造函数链中的所有构造函数都会被自动调用。但如果一个对象实现了Cloneable接口,我们可以调用它的clone()方法。clone()方法不会调用任何类构造函数。在使用设计模式(Design Pattern)的场合,如果用Factory模式创建对象,则改用clone()方法创建新的对象实例非常简单。例如,下面是Factory模式的
说明使用的是https方式提交代码,如果是ssh方式,只需要ssh key就可以。方法一:git config --global credential.helper store只需要输入一次用户名和密码,后面记住自动填充方法二:删除https方式提交,使用ssh方式git remove rm origingit remote add origin git@githu...
原创
2022-09-19 10:06:26
1936阅读
Assume we are on a server, and we would like to clone a repsitory from Github.Once we hit git clone git@github.com: repository name, an error was prompted:Permission denied (publickey).
原创
2017-08-15 23:33:55
1545阅读
做技术的我们经常会访问github.com,有时出现github访问非常慢或者git clone速度很慢,git push也很慢 原因很简单:github被高高的墙屏蔽了。 所以解决方案就是手动把 cdn 和IP地址绑定一下,或者更换地址。 访问慢 1、 获取github地址 访问 http:/
原创
2021-07-20 17:16:26
560阅读
有三种方式解决git clone时每次都需要输入用户名和密码, 1. SSH免密方式 使用git bash ssh-keygen或puttygen.exe生成公钥。 2. 配置全局开机存储认证信息 下面命令会将下次弹框的账号和密码保存起来,永久使用。 如果想要清除该账号和密码,使用如下命令: 想要临
转载
2019-11-11 21:29:00
176阅读
2评论
GitHub 我们都知道是世界上最大的开源及私有软件项目的托管平台,全世界每天有海量优秀的开源软件在这里产生,而 GitHub 在国内很多时候获取到的下载链接是亚马逊的服务器。 中国因为不可言说的原因,经常抽疯或龟速。想要加快 GitHub 下载速度就需要用到 GitHub 国内加速服务。 完美解决
原创
2021-12-23 14:45:15
1191阅读
这两个选项的设置,依赖于 项目的部署方式 是 exploded1、on update action首先来看 on update action 相关的解释,从字面上理解 就是 手工触发 update 动作的时候 做什么: update resources ---- 更新静态的资源,比如html,js,css等 运行模式和调试模式都是
LOOP - WITH CONTROL Syntax 语法LOOP [AT itab INTO wa [CURSOR top_line] [FROM n1] [TO n2]] WITH CONTROL contrl. ... ENDLOOP. Variants: 变式1. LOOP WITH CONTROL con
# Java 每次都重新 Build 的原因与解决方案
在 Java 开发中,开发者有时会遇到每次修改代码后都需要重新构建(build)整个项目的情况。这样的现象往往令人感到困惑和沮丧。那么,为什么会出现这种情况?我们该如何解决它呢?本文将为您提供详细的解答,并通过代码示例来帮助您更好地理解这一现象。
## 一、什么是 Build?
在软件开发过程中,**Build** 是将源代码转换为可执
原创
2024-09-07 04:05:59
366阅读
因为项目里面的ViewPager + Fragment只有三个碎片,然后就没留意Fragment视图的加载和销毁的事情。只是最近要求要新增加一个碎片,我先加了一个空白的碎片,然后来回切换的时候发现视图被反复加载和销毁了。就开始找方法解决。发现方法挺多的,记录下来分享给大家。 首先之所以会出现这种情况是因为ViewPager有个缓冲机制,它里面有个方法setOffscreenPageLimit();
目录如何在linux上搭建SVNCV战士教程个人搭建流程服务端搭建客户端管理查看主库的内容拉取主库当前svn内容提交内容如何删除svnSVN是什么SVN 的一些概念SVN 的主要功能第1章SVN介绍及应用场景1.1什么是SVN(Subversion)1.2SVN与Git的区别1.2.1SVN集中式版本控制系统1.2.2Git分布式版本控制系统1.3SVN企业应用场景1.4运维人员掌握版本管理1.5
在做接口测试的时候都会遇到需要登录这个操作,有一些接口是在登录过后才能操作过程,前面写过如何通过requests通过cookies登录,今天我们通过postman来操作Cookies完成Cookies介绍Cookies是属于网站上为了辨别身份并且储存在本地浏览器上的数据。Cookie是由Web服务器保存在用户浏览器(客户端)上的小文本文件,它可以包含有关用户的信息。无论何时用户链接到服务器,Web
作者:贤榆的榆 Mac Os Catalina 也就是10.15版本于本月初上旬在AppStore上线了。做一个软件行业从业者,对这些新版本的发布有一种迫不及待的尝鲜心理,可能是因为干这行的多少有些极客吧。所以我也算是在收到AppStore提醒后当天晚上抽空就给他更新了。更新Mac OS Catalina的坑但是现在看来,这次的Mac OS的更新真的是不近人意。说一下我更新后的一些现象吧:Mic
一、设置超时响应:setTimeout设置延迟响应,设置一个超时对象,只执行一次;setInterval设置一个超时对象,周期=“交互时间”。二、清除定时器:clearTimeout(),清除已设置的setTimeout;clearInterval,清除已设置的setInterval对象。设置定时器的以上两种方式在某些情况下可以相互进行转换;但是虽然执行效果相同,两者也会存在一定的差异。设置定时器
背景:最近对一个老项目进行改造,使其支持多机部署,其中最关键的一点就是实现多机session共享。项目有多老呢,jdk版本是1.6,spring版本是3.2,jedis版本是2.2。1.方案的确定接到这项目任务后,理所当然地google了,一搜索,发现解决方案分为两大类:tomcat的session管理spring-session对于“tomcat的session管理”,很不幸,线上代码用的是
转载
2024-09-28 23:08:13
51阅读